About Ningbo

Ningbo, located in the Zhejiang province of China, is a fascinating blend of historical significance and contemporary charm. As one of the oldest cities in the Yangtze River Delta region, Ningbo boasts a history that dates back over 7,000 years. The city is famous for its well-preserved ancient temples such as the Tianfeng Pagoda and the Baoguo Temple, which attract visitors interested in culture and architecture. In addition to its historical sites, Ningbo features beautiful natural landscapes like Dongqian Lake and impressive coastal areas along the East China Sea. The city's vibrant economy is reflected in its bustling shopping districts, where travelers can immerse themselves in local life by exploring markets filled with traditional crafts and delicious street food. Ningbo's culinary scene is also noteworthy; don’t miss out on trying local specialties such as seafood dishes and moon cakes.
